Building a Corpus for Teaching and Learning a Second Language by Using Sketch Engine
Original language description
It is well acknowledged that corpus linguistics has significant impacts on not only the modes of language use and communication but also the supply of authentic materials collected by digital devices. This chapter introduces the building of a corpus for the purpose of learning and teaching a second language in the digital technology era where its application in the language learning and teaching becomes more and more popular. As technology continues to advance, the synergy between corpora and digital tools will likely play an even more significant role in teaching and learning a language since the corpora use is regarded as a new tool to supply teachers with authentic data of language structures and encourage the students’ self-study since they can delve into language features of a determined corpus. Thus, it is necessary to master the way how to create a corpus that might help learners and teachers deal with the authentic resources’ use in a second language acquisition. This chapter first introduces why the corpus-based approach is crucial in applied linguistics and language education before classifying various types of corpora based on different approaches. It then discusses advantages of using corpora in teaching and learning a second language and presents methods of building a corpus. It finally provides some practical tasks of building and applying a corpus in learning and teaching English after illustrating the application of a corpus in a second language lesson.
